亚洲精品久久久中文字幕-亚洲精品久久片久久-亚洲精品久久青草-亚洲精品久久婷婷爱久久婷婷-亚洲精品久久午夜香蕉

您的位置:首頁技術文章
文章詳情頁

SpringBoot @NotBlank錯誤的解決方案

瀏覽:99日期:2023-02-19 08:12:20
SpringBoot @NotBlank錯誤

java 驗證出現如下錯誤:

javax.validation.UnexpectedTypeException: HV000030: No validator could be found for constraint

錯誤原因

Java實體類中屬性是Integer類型,用了NotBlank判斷不能為空,而這個注解是判斷字符串是否為空

解決辦法

去掉@NotBlank注解、使用@NotNull

@NotBlank注解地正確使用

@NotNull:不能為null,但可以為empty

@NotEmpty:不能為null,而且長度必須大于0

@NotBlank:只能作用在String上,不能為null,而且調用trim()后,長度必須大于0

案例

String name = null;@NotNull: false@NotEmpty:false @NotBlank:false 2.String name = '';@NotNull:true@NotEmpty: false@NotBlank: false3.String name = ' ';@NotNull: true@NotEmpty: true@NotBlank: false4.String name = 'Great answer!';@NotNull: true@NotEmpty:true@NotBlank:true

注意在使用@NotBlank等注解時,一定要和@valid一起使用,不然@NotBlank不起作用

SpringBoot @NotBlank錯誤的解決方案

以上為個人經驗,希望能給大家一個參考,也希望大家多多支持好吧啦網。

標簽: Spring
相關文章:
主站蜘蛛池模板: 日本特级全黄一级毛片 | 黄色福利片 | 精品欧美高清一区二区免费 | 国产成人精品久久二区二区 | 免费大片黄在线观看日本 | 成人午夜精品 | 国产精品久久久久久久久鸭 | a级毛片免费观看在线播放 a级毛片免费观看网站 | 黄色片在线免费播放 | 九九精品视频在线播放8 | 亚洲欧美中文字幕专区 | 爱爱网站在线观看免费 | 国产精品 第二页 | 中文字幕亚洲综合久久男男 | 国产精品免费_区二区三区观看 | 91视频区| 日本黄色大片视频 | 91在线视频在线观看 | 色噜噜国产在线91蝌蚪 | 亚洲国产精品综合欧美 | 免费观看a毛片一区二区不卡 | 午夜影视水蜜桃网站 | 天堂亚洲国产日韩在线看 | 婷婷在线视频 | 国产成人片 | 看久久 | 精品欧美高清一区二区免费 | 国产美女亚洲精品久久久综合91 | 亚洲黄色在线观看 | 久久aa毛片免费播放嗯啊 | 一级特黄 | 亚洲福利秒拍一区二区 | 俄罗斯小younv另类 | 中文字幕亚洲图片 | 视频在线一区二区 | 欧美一区二区三区四区在线观看 | 同性欧美可播放videos免费 | 极品白嫩无套视频在线播放张悠雨 | 天天影视欲香欲色成人网 | 亚洲精品美女久久久 | 黄色三级毛片网站 |